In my house I have seven Henry’s. All will be shooters one day. I gave my grandson the H004 Golden Boy when he was born a little over 5 years ago and that has never been shot, except at the factory. I’m hoping to start him shooting this summer. Because of some health and weather issues I haven’t shot the Silver Deluxe either. Hope I can in the next few months. The .357’s all have Skinner Barrel Mount Sights installed. I think they help these old tired eyes. I shoot any brand .22’s in the Rimfires and only Hornady Leverevolution 140gr FTX in the .357’s. (I only use Hornady Critical Defense in my pistols.)

H001 .22 S/L/LR
H001M .22 Magnum
H004 Golden Boy .22 S/L/LR (Personalized for Grandson)
H004Y Golden Boy Youth .22 S/L/LR
H006M Big Boy Classic .357 Mag/.38 Spl
H006MSD Big Boy Silver Deluxe Engraved .357 Mag/.38 Spl
H012M Big Boy Steel .357 Mag/.38 Spl
